Handover for the Oakmere assistants: spare hardware now lives in room B14, not the old cupboard by the lifts. Monitors on the left shelving, docks and cables in the grey bins, laptops stay in the locked cage — only Priya from Marrowfield IT has that key. Log everything you take on the clipboard inside the door; stock counts happen Fridays. Return faulty kit to the red crate, not the shelves. The door has a keypad rather than a badge reader; the current code is below.

door code, bafog-kawip: bdg-HQ-8

Changelog — Simmerstack v3.1, key rotation. The recipe-scaling calculator service now signs its exported conversion tables with a rotated key, replacing the 2022-era key flagged in last quarter's audit. Old signatures remain verifiable until the deprecation date noted in the security tracker; new exports use the rotated key exclusively. For review purposes, the newly active signing key is recorded below.

deploy key for kagup-bawig: bky9_ZMq28eTw9

## Proctorline Queue Environments

Scope: exam-proctoring queue only. Prod and staging are isolated VPCs; no cross-environment replication. Messages carry session tokens, so encryption at rest is mandatory and retention is capped at 24 hours. Dead-letter queue is drained nightly by a scrubber job. Access is limited to the Proctorline ingest role. Current staging settings for review are as follows.

config for bahop-baduf:
[kasion]
team = lamath
access_code = ac_d807e5
host = kasion.paliqcloud.corp
port = 4000
owner = julix.tamvan
peer = frair.qorvelsoft.local

## Break-Glass: Relaydeck Websocket Reconnect Bug

Relaydeck gateways drop websocket sessions after the reconnect storm bug (tracked by the Pylon team). If the control channel won't re-establish, use break-glass to restart the session broker directly.

Steps: disable auto-reconnect, flush the session table, restart brokers in order east, west, core. Confirm heartbeat before re-enabling.

Break-glass requires unlocking the emergency console. The recovery passphrase for the console is below.

recovery phrase for fahog-yahif: wenael-fraox